Poke food is a traditional Hawaiian dish consisting of diced raw fish, typically tuna or salmon, marinated in sesame oil, soy sauce, and other seasonings. The word "poke" means "to slice" or "to cut" in Hawaiian, reflecting the dish's preparation method of cutting fish into bite-sized pieces. Poke food often includes additional ingredients such as seaweed, onions, avocado, and sesame seeds, offering a flavorful and nutritious meal option. With its popularity spreading beyond Hawaii, poke has become a widely recognized and appreciated culinary trend, reflecting the growing demand for fresh, healthy, and culturally diverse food options.
Market Dynamics
The poke food market is driven by changing consumer preferences towards healthier and customizable food options. Additionally, the rising awareness of Hawaiian cuisine and cultural influences have contributed to the global proliferation of poke restaurants and food establishments, driving market expansion. Moreover, the versatility of poke bowls, customized with various fresh ingredients, sauces, and toppings, appeals to various dietary preferences and lifestyles, further fueling market growth. Furthermore, the growing availability of poke food through different distribution channels, including restaurants, food trucks, delivery services, and grocery stores, has increased accessibility and convenience for consumers, driving market penetration. However, challenges like sourcing sustainable seafood, maintaining food safety standards, and competition from alternative fast-casual dining options may restrict global poke food market growth.
